PRINCE William finally broke his silence on Prince Harry and Meghan Markle’s bombshell Oprah interview today.
The future king insisted the Royal Family isn’t racist as he and wife Kate Middleton were seen for the first time since Harry and Meghan’s bombshell Oprah interview aired.
He also admitted he hasn’t yet spoken to his brother as he returned to royal duties to promote a mental health initiative for children.
It comes as the Queen is to hold talks with Prince Harry and Meghan Markle over their allegations of racism within the royal family.
The monarch reportedly believes it is time for a more personal approach following allegations of racism within the Royal Family.
The 94-year-old broke her silence over Prince Harry and Meghan Markle’s bombshell Oprah Winfrey interview, extending an “olive branch” to the couple.
Making claims of racism at the heart of the royal family and giving their side of the Megxit row, Harry and Meghan shocked the world when the interview was broadcast on Sunday and Monday night.
During the bombshell conversation with America’s biggest celebrity interviewer, the couple revealed explosive inside information about the Royal Family and also gave their side of the Megxit story.
Meghan admitted that she had suicidal thoughts during her early days in the Royal Family and that she begged in vain for mental health support.
